A streamlined sans with predominantly geometric construction and smooth, round curves paired with straight-sided stems. Strokes stay even and crisp, with clean terminal cuts and minimal modulation. Proportions lean compact and space-efficient, while counters are generally open and circular (notably in O/0 and rounded lowercase). The lowercase shows straightforward, contemporary shapes, including a single-storey a and g, a compact t, and a distinctive e with a diagonal cross-stroke that adds a slightly engineered flavor. Numerals are simple and legible, with rounded bowls and clear interior spaces.

Works well for interfaces, dashboards, and wayfinding where compact proportions and clear shapes help scanning. It can also support contemporary branding and packaging that want a clean, geometric voice, and it holds up in headlines where its distinctive details can add subtle identity.

The overall tone feels modern and matter-of-fact, balancing friendliness from its rounded geometry with a slightly technical edge from sharp cuts and the angled e. It reads as clear and utilitarian rather than expressive, with a calm, contemporary rhythm that suits information-forward settings.

Likely designed as a pragmatic geometric sans focused on clarity and efficient use of space, with a handful of distinctive glyph decisions to keep the style from feeling generic. The aim appears to be a versatile, modern workhorse that stays crisp in both short labels and larger display settings.

In text, the font maintains an even color and consistent spacing, with rounded letters helping flow while straight strokes keep it crisp. A few character-specific quirks (like the angled e and the Q tail) add recognizable texture without breaking the otherwise restrained system.
